Worthy 2025 Fantasy Performance

  • In 2025, Worthy picked up 67.9 fantasy points (4.9 per game) -- 59th at his position, 207th in the NFL.
  • In his best game last year, Worthy picked up 12.1 fantasy points -- via five receptions, 83 yards. That was in Week 4 versus the Baltimore Ravens.
  • Worthy accumulated 8.6 fantasy points in Week 6 against the Detroit Lions -- two catches, 20 yards and one touchdown -- which was his second-best performance last season.
  • In Week 17 versus the Denver Broncos, Worthy collected 0.1 fantasy points (his second-lowest total of the season), via this stat line: zero receptions, zero yards, on three targets.

Broncos Defensive Performance

  • Denver surrendered more than 300 passing yards to only two QBs last season.
  • The Broncos allowed at least one passing TD to 12 opposing QBs last season.
  • In the passing game, Denver allowed four players to throw two or more touchdowns in a game last year.
  • In the passing game, the Broncos gave up at least three passing touchdowns to just two opposing quarterbacks last year.
  • Denver let only three players amass over 100 receiving yards in a game last season.
  • In terms of pass defense, the Broncos allowed a touchdown reception to 18 players last season.
  • Through the air, Denver did not allow an opposing player to catch two or more touchdown passes against it last year.
  • Looking at run D, the Broncos yielded more than 100 yards on the ground to just one player last season.
  • Against Denver last season, 10 players rushed for at least one TD.
  • The Broncos allowed at least two rushing TDs on the ground to only one player last season.
